Stress Relief

College life can be very stressful. In addition to the course work, you probably have a number of other obligations and activities that take up your time. There are, however, a few things you can do to make life less stressful. 

  • Keep daily or weekly to-do lists and plan ahead.
  • Get up early enough so you will not have to rush to get ready for the day.
  • Take a few minutes while doing something stressful and get away mentally or physically by listening to the radio, walking around the block, or reading a book, for example.
  • Schedule more time than you think you will need to complete a task.
  • Call a friend. You may receive advice or realize that what is causing you stress is not as serious as you thought.
  • Work out. Exercise is a good way to relieve stress.
  • Play some music you like to listen to.
  • Rent a funny movie.
  • Let someone do you a favor - you do not have to do it all yourself.
  • Schedule some time just for yourself, and do something you enjoy.
  • Try to keep things in perspective. For example, the sun will still rise tomorrow if you do not get your assignment done; you'll just have to remember to plan ahead better the next time. Don't beat yourself up over mistakes, but learn from them instead. This is much less stressful and much more productive.
